Need to replace the plastic window mldgs on all side windows on a 75 26'. The originals that are left have shrunk up in the heat. There are 2 sizes. I assume Jim K has these, but any advice on the installation?
Also have 2 loose windows, will have to remove them and reset with urethane like a car window?
Anyone done this or know where to get these parts?
No, I don't want to buy all new windows.

xplorid wrote on Sat, 19 January 2013 16:39 | ... I think 75 and 76 frames the same, if you are interested.
|
I am not sure about the interior molding on early 1975 coaches, but the earliest 1975 coaches had the same window FRAMES as the 1973 and 1974 coaches. Later 1975 and after had a different design (better) frames and molding.
